HBCU Information Network and Groupon Partner To Raise Funds To Provide School Supplies For Metro Atlanta Youth
HBCU Information Network
Atlanta, GA and Orlando, FL − The HBCU Information Network (HBCUIn) and Groupon (http://www.groupon.com) have teamed up to provide backpacks, reading material and school supplies to underprivileged school kids in Atlanta, Georgia. HBCUIn will raise funds through a promotional campaign that will take place on Groupon's Atlanta G-Team page beginning on Tuesday, May 31 through Thursday, June 2. Anyone interested in supporting the campaign can visit groupon.com/Atlanta. This school supply drive is a part of HBCUIn's Youth Initiative program, one of its seven key programs, which promotes literacy and provide students with school supplies. During this drive, the organization will raise funds to purchase backpacks with notebooks, pens and pencils, binders and folders as well as calculators, compasses and protractors for older students. The overall goal of the campaign is to provide 500 students with a fully stocked backpack to last them throughout the entire academic year. "We are looking forward to equipping students in the Atlanta Public school systems with tools to succeed in the classroom." says Grover C. Fields, President and Founder of HBCUIn "We can't achieve our goal without the support of the community, so I encourage you to take advantage of this Groupon deal to help us achieve and possibly exceed our goal for this campaign."
